“Hollyhock is the common name of plants in the genus Alcea and family Malvaceae. They are a species of flowering garden plants with colorful cup-shaped flowers growing on tall spikes. Dozens of flowers can grow on a single stalk, and their colourful flowers of pink, white, red, yellow, or purple flowers look like hibiscus flowers.

“Hollyhocks reproduce through seeds. The reseeding takes place when seeds drop from spent flowers. They grow well where there is plenty of sunshine and fertile, moist, well-draining soil. After planting, hollyhocks require minimal care making them ideal garden plants." πŸ‘‰ Source
